goatdog.com - : The film is not for everyone. The dialog, especially the manner in which it is delivered, is sometimes off-putting. It is a little tiring to have every line uttered by a character so ominous and full of double entendres. However, I enjoyed it, even if it creeped me out quite a bit. more...

rogerebert.suntimes.com - : ``Angels & Insects'' works best if you're familiar with its world, the country homes of the British upper classes in the mid-19th century. That world, Henry James has said, was for its fortunate inhabitants the most pleasant that human civilization has produced. more...
